The LSU College of Humanities & Social Sciences and the LSU Law Center are hosting Geaux Pre-Law Week on Monday, September 25 through Friday, September 29, 2023. All LSU students are welcome to attend Geaux Pre-Law Week activities to learn more about law school admissions, the HSS 3+3 Pre-Law program, and how to prepare for success in applying to and enrolling in law school.
